Here Lies Love is heading to Broadway this summer and the show has already begun to take over the Broadway Theatre. Here’s a first look at the variety of standing and seating options that will be available for the immersive production in the redesigned space.
As designed by three-time Tony Award nominee David Korins, Here Lies Love transforms the Broadway Theatre’s floor space into a dance club environment, where some audience members will stand and move with the actors, and others will enjoy from seats located around the theatre. Four ticketing options will provide audience members with unique and immersive points of view:
Floor
Standing on the dance floor amidst the action, at the center of Here Lies Love’s nightclub-style setting. Dancing is encouraged! You’ll be moving around with the actors throughout the 90-minute performance. All coats, bags, and personal belongings must be checked. There are no seats on the floor. Wheelchair tickets are available on the floor. For stationary wheelchair locations, please see Floorside Seating.
Floorside Seats
Elevated seating alongside the dance floor, with two rows of chairs located directly above the action happening right in front of you. You’ll enjoy the show from a point of view that was designed specifically for this experience. Accessible seating is located in Floorside Sections 1 and 2.
Front Mezzanine
Seated in a traditional theater seat, while still close to the action. The performance extends up to you from the dance floor just below, with actors performing throughout the entire space.
Rear Mezzanine
Seated in a theater seat with a panoramic view of the action. The most traditional, familiar experience for theatergoers.
